So I had no plans to buy this game. I have my New Mario Kart tracks to play and Smash Bros is coming out on Friday, I don’t need to spend more money this week and I certainly don’t need a who knows how many hour RPG. Then when it came out on Tuesday and I bought it. So the first thing I noticed is that the game is big, really big, probably too big. I spent 2-3 hours in the first area and I didn’t see half of it (I think). The map is just littered with stuff to do. The quests are very of fetch questy but there is so much stuff to do that on the way to the quest point you will most likely complete 3 other quests. (pro tip: Don’t spend of bunch of time it the first area. Once you get through like 3 story missions things happen and the world opens up more.) Conversational choose are much more closer to the DA:O then DA2, so your choose are no longer just Be Nice, Be a smart ass, or be a jerk. In fact I picked to be an Elf Mage and that is sort of an odd choose considering what you character represents. That fact comes up a lot, as it should, some much so that it is kind of impressive that amount of contact that they recorded that 80-90% of players will never see. 1 think that I do feel disappointed with at the moment is the ability trees feel very simplistic and I don’t think you are able to put any points into the characters stats (I think it just happen automatically). |
